(This is the SVG version of my Flat iconset, and so can only be used on KDE 3.3 or greater.)

Yes, they are grey.

It has been a while, but I finally motivated myself to work on the set again.
I now feel happy to call this set "Version 1.0".

With 1776 pieces of SVG goodness, I believe that my iconset is the most comprehensive of any in KDE - tell me if it is also the best :)

The response to this iconset has been amazing, especially the few emails I have received - thanks everyone!

(Created as SVG in Inkscape).

The theme is really great, although in a few places you use symbols that are not universally recognizable. One such symbol is the use of thumb for image thumbnails; it is a coincidence that in English these words are related, but this coincidence is not really transferrable to other languages, and as such this symbol is totaly inunderstandable for non-English speakers.
